Smoke testing was completed December 8, 1999. Most problems noted were broken or uncapped cleanouts. Two direct connections between the storm and sewer systems were found and a few smoke testing) (CE&)7 =Public Works , , possible cracked laterals. Letters sent to residents notifying of problems encountered from smoke testing. Public Works has reviewed tapes and reports and is assemblin , g specifications and plans. 3. Summary of Donner Park activities: • fGds Cafe afterschoot snack program began on January4~'. A total of 25 children were served. The days following, an average of 45 children under the age of 18 were served as well. - • A B.E.A.M board meeting was held to mark the new year. The meeting consisted of recapping a serious of last years events and discussing what approach would be taken this year to enhance the project with new programs. The Dentat Van Project was also apart of this discussion. It was decided during this meeting tha# the Dental Van will come to Donner Park every 3 months for checkups with the children. • A Martin Luther King, Jr. Flag Football game was held at Donner Park. Hot Dogs, Hamburgers, sodas and chips were served. fiver 125 people participated in this event that consisted of a fun filled day of games, discussions of Martin Luther King and the main event. • Donner Park children also participated frr attending basketball games at Mayport Middle and Fletcher High School along with the children of Jordan Park Community Center.
